GoFundMe Dedicated to Raise $100M For Kylie Jenner

Kylie Jenner is finally getting that financial help she needs.

One day after the cosmetics boss appeared on the cover of Forbes magazine, which noted that she was on the track to become the youngest self-made billionaire ever, fans are coming together to make those 12 zeroes a reality.

Comedian Josh Ostrovsky, known for his Instagram account The Fat Jewish, created a GoFundMe page to dedicated to raising the last $100 million in her way. â€œKylie Jenner was on the cover of Forbes Magazine today for having a net worth of 900 million dollars, which is heartbreaking,” he wrote. “I don’t want to live in a world where Kylie Jenner doesn’t have a billion dollars. WE MUST RAISE 100 MILLION DOLLARS TO HELP HER GET TO A BILLION, PLEASE SPREAD THE WORD, THIS IS EXTREMELY IMPORTANT.”
